# Break-Glass: CompactKite Log Compaction

Hey reviewer — if compaction on the Ferrow message queue wedges and on-call can't reach the admin plane, break-glass applies. Grab the emergency operator role, pause compaction on the stuck partition, and file an incident note within an hour. Unsealing the emergency credential bundle requires the recovery passphrase shown directly below.

unlock words, kajog-bahif: wendor-praael-ralys-julvan-kasath-kelys-wenmir-wenius-julax

Handover before I'm out. Glacierline DB: orders table now partitioned by month, Jan 2023 onward. Partition creation job runs on the 25th; if it fails, next month's writes error. Detach-and-archive script lives in the ops repo, dry-run flag default on. Don't drop old partitions without archive confirmation. Deploys of the partition manager must be signed with the key below.

release key, taduf-yajef: bky13_uGiieNoy5KKUY

## Session Handling — Renderfall Transcode Farm

Each transcode job on the Renderfall farm opens a worker session that must survive node reassignment. Sessions are checkpointed every 90 seconds; if a worker dies, the scheduler resumes from the last checkpoint rather than restarting the job. On-call engineers: never manually expire a session while its job shows RUNNING, as this orphans intermediate segments. To inspect or resume a stuck session, use the farm's session console, which authenticates with the token below.

login token, yajeg-fawif: eyJhbGciOiJIUzI1NiIsInR5cCI6IkpXVCJ9.eyJzdWIiOiIEdPQYnZXaZIn0.HSRTnYZBx0Qc

**Action item 7:** The timetable solver for Harrowfield Academy blew past its memory ceiling because constraint pruning silently disabled itself when the term config was missing a field. We've added a hard failure for that case, but future maintainers should know the pruning flag is load-bearing — don't remove it thinking it's an optimization toggle. The gory details and the config validation checklist are written up on the page below.

operations page: https://confluence.lumicsys.internal/projects/display/projects/display